Transaction 520a44ce61f5216e6e0b5004f82d1f005dee65d1efe7d1d96a27df7c4c1c940c
1 Input
1 Output
-
520a44ce61f5216e6e0b5004f82d1f005dee65d1efe7d1d96a27df7c4c1c940c:0
- value
- 3583842
- script pubkey
- OP_0 OP_PUSHBYTES_20 dba2c5a4ab8b3712d7b15fd28c7561dfdf2ab303
- address
- bc1qmw3vtf9t3vm394a3tlfgcatpml0j4vcrg4qakq